You could use a uTNT+ from Elcom Research which is a USB TNC and can be
used in KISS mode and is 60mmx40mmx18mm. It also works with the AGW
Packet engine. I have one of these little babies and works extremely
well. It can have external power if you wish plus it has its own
rechargeable battery or power from the USB port. It can also have a GPS
connected directly to it.
